Position Overview

This is a cross-trained role at our Colombus, NC location combining front desk registration, clinical Medical Assistant duties, and limited-scope radiology. The position is designed for team members who are comfortable rotating between front desk and clinical assignments and stepping into either role at any time based on clinic needs.

This role is a strong fit for someone who enjoys variety, teamwork, and a fast-paced urgent care setting. It is not the right fit for someone seeking a narrowly defined set of duties.

Key Responsibilities:

Front Desk and Patient Access

  • Welcome patients and visitors in person and by phone with a professional, friendly approach
  • Register patients accurately, including demographic, insurance, and financial information
  • Verify insurance eligibility, explain basic payment responsibilities, identify compassionate care eligibility, and collect payments
  • Answer phones, route messages, support patient questions, and update patient information in the electronic medical record while maintaining HIPAA standards

Clinical Care

  • Escort patients to treatment rooms and create a calm, respectful patient experience
  • Obtain vital signs, perform basic assessments, and document health history, medications, and allergies
  • Assist providers with patient care tasks and procedures within scope, including physicals and splinting
  • Support waived lab testing, drug screens, blood alcohol testing, spirometry, specimen handling, telehealth triage, and patient discharge as needed

Limited Radiology

  • Complete employer-provided training to perform limited-scope diagnostic X-rays
  • Position patients and perform routine exams following established protocols and radiation safety practices
  • Verify imaging orders, label and transmit images correctly, and document exams in the medical record
  • Perform basic quality checks and report equipment issues promptly

Clinic Operations and Safety

  • Help maintain clean, organized front desk, waiting, and treatment areas
  • Participate in opening and closing procedures, including alarm-related responsibilities
  • Assist with inventory, room setup, equipment logs, and coordination of maintenance and repairs
  • Follow infection control, OSHA, HIPAA, and radiation safety protocols
  • Use professionalism and de-escalation skills in high-stress situations
